Update: I have now tested SATA3 functionality with a Corsair Force 3 120GB and can confirm that (so far) it is working without a hitch.

I have this disk connected to one of the white (sata3) connectors, and while previously I had difficulties with an Intel x25-M connected to one of these, with the Force 3 I am having no such trouble.
